Economics and Financial Literacy Project for High School Students Successfully Completed

12.06.2026

The “Economics and Financial Literacy Project for High School Students,” implemented in collaboration with the Üsküdar District Governor’s Office, the Üsküdar District Directorate of National Education, and Istanbul Medeniyet University, has been successfully completed. The project was led by Assoc. Prof. Dr. Hakan Kalkavan, a faculty member in the Department of Economics at our University’s Faculty of Political Sciences.

As part of the project, which took place between January and April 2026, seminars on economic and financial literacy were held at various high schools in Üsküdar. The sessions were led by faculty members from the Department of Economics at the Faculty of Political Sciences, Istanbul Medeniyet University.

During the seminars, students had the opportunity to learn about fundamental topics such as inflation, unemployment, budget management, savings, investment, financial decision-making processes, and the impact of the economy on daily life. Aimed at helping young people evaluate economic developments more consciously, the program also provided significant benefits in terms of increasing their financial awareness and helping them identify academic and professional opportunities in the fields of economics and finance.

The project, which drew significant interest from students, contributed to strengthening collaboration between the university and secondary schools, and was successfully completed as a model initiative aimed at enhancing young people’s knowledge and awareness within the framework of social responsibility.
